WebFeb 15, 2024 · The Kasuga lithocap extends for about 5 km NE–SW by 2 km width; beyond the northeastern edge of this lithocap, there are contemporaneous epithermal gold-quartz veins. A 1200-m hole was drilled in 1999 beneath the main orebody at Kasuga but did not intersect porphyry copper mineralization.

In the winter time when the access to the Central Oquirrhs is closed, the easiest peak to climb in the Oquirrhs goes to Porphyry Hill. At 8,716 feet this summit is not as tall as its neighbors to the west but the views are A+ on a clear day. Expanisve views of the surrounding desert, Stansburry Range as well as the ...

WebOct 1, 2009 · Climax-type porphyry molybdenum deposits, as defined here, are extremely rare; thirteen deposits are known, all in western North America and ranging in age from Late Cretaceous to mainly Tertiary. They are consistently found in a postsubduction, extensional tectonic setting and are invariably associated with A-type granites that formed after peak …
